We are seeking an Apartment Facilities Maintenance Technician to deliver high‑quality service and maintain a safe, welcoming community for residents. The role includes completing a wide range of maintenance and repair work while supporting the overall appearance, safety, and readiness of the property.

Responsibilities
  • Complete service requests and work orders in a timely manner based on priority
  • Prepare apartments for new occupancy, including unit turns and make‑ready work
  • Perform repairs and maintenance in plumbing, electrical, carpentry, drywall, and HVAC systems
  • Support preventive maintenance activities as assigned
  • Assist with exterior and structural maintenance needs across the property
  • Help maintain grounds and common areas to support a clean and welcoming environment
  • Coordinate with vendors, schedule service as needed, and inspect completed work for quality
  • Perform other related duties as assigned
  • Assist in the coordination and performance of landscape maintenance duties, maintenance of mechanical equipment and irrigation systems, and snow removal
  • Serve as part of a team responsible for carpentry, masonry, and painting functions related to facility maintenance
  • Serve as part of a team responsible for layout, assembly, installation, testing, repair, and adjustment of electrical distribution and wire communication systems, including motors, lighting fixtures, generators, circuit breakers, and transformers
  • Assist with HVAC maintenance, customer service requests (hot/cold calls, odor complaints), and testing/inspection of water and life safety systems (sprinklers, fire pumps, emergency generators, etc.)
  • Assist with plumbing, refrigeration, and mechanical systems related to facility maintenance
Schedule

Monday through Friday, 7:30 a.m. to 4:30 p.m., with an on‑call rotation approximately every nine weeks.

Qualifications
  • High school diploma or equivalent
  • At least two years of related work experience
  • General knowledge of HVAC mechanical and life safety systems
  • Knowledge of codes, principles, and techniques for installation, maintenance, repair, and operation of HVAC mechanical systems and devices
  • Experience and skills in carpentry, painting, plastering, electrical maintenance, plumbing, HVAC maintenance and operations
  • Ability to install, maintain, repair, and operate moderately complex HVAC, plumbing, or electrical systems and devices
  • Ability to troubleshoot and test moderately complex HVAC mechanical systems and components
  • Ability to interpret blueprints and electrical schematics
